If you are looking for the ideal European experience, you have to look at property for sale in France. France offers all kinds of scenery: it has Northern, Western and Southern coastlines, with small towns and villages for a quiet life, amazing inland scenery with hidden châteaux and, of course, main bustling cities like Paris, Cannes or Bordeaux.

To the north of Tours, on more than 6 hectares of meadows and woods, an elegant 18th-century Loire property has been restored. Once a vineyard, fully restored 15 years ago, the property takes its name from local history. Passing through the gate, the residence stands out with its symmetry and the nobility of its materials. Built on a rectangular plan, with partly glazed pavilions reconstructed at its ends, the main building is raised over two levels beneath a fine slate roof, pierced with pedimented dormers. The main façade, facing the setting sun, reflects the sober classicism of the 18th century and more opulent alterations from the 19th and 20th centuries. The whole is rhythmically punctuated by windows with dressed stone frames, topped with discreet cornices. The interior features an approximate living space of 320 m². The outbuildings are arranged around a courtyard of honor. At the back, the house conceals a garden enclosed by plant hedges, sheltered from view. Successive terraces overlook the landscape, which consists of a large meadow and a wooded slope. Behind the woods, on a plateau, lie two meadows and a private landing strip for ultralight aircraft. 74140 DOUVAINE - EXCEPTIONAL MANOR AT THE GATES OF GENEVAEmmanuelle Rosset and 3G IMMO present this historic character manor located on the privileged Geneva - Évian axis.In Douvaine, in the heart of a particularly sought-after area between Évian-les-Bains and Geneva, this exceptional residence, built in 1783 and formerly a notarial house, elegantly embodies the 18th-century Lémanic architecture. A rare property, situated in an environment where properties of this magnitude and heritage quality have become exceptional.Classified as a Historic Monument, the property benefits from protection over its major architectural elements - main facade, roofs, gate, as well as certain remarkable rooms such as the dining room with a curved cupboard and the vestibule on the first floor (cadastre D 880, decree of June 29, 1995). This classification allows, under certain conditions, access to support mechanisms and grants dedicated to the enhancement of heritage, providing a secure framework for a rehabilitation project respectful of the existing structure.Organized according to the classic typology of a private hotel, between an honor courtyard and a garden, the manor unfolds over three levels. Designed by the architect Jules de la Morandière, this elegant bourgeois residence perfectly exemplifies the architecture of Blois at the end of the 19th century. Its remarkable façade, alternating brick and stone, is enriched with meticulous ornamentation that testifies to the craftsmanship and architectural standards of the period, giving the property a rare heritage value. Situated on a plot of approximately 2,300 sqm, the 245 sqm property enjoys a prime location in the heart of the city, while preserving genuine privacy thanks to its wooded grounds. An outbuilding from the former national stud farm, along with its garage, completes this unique setting and enhances the historical value of the property. A majestic entrance hall harmoniously leads to the reception rooms. The main living room, with its generous proportions and refined atmosphere, is distinguished by a carefully preserved period fireplace. Extending from the living room, a spacious dining room provides easy access to a fully equipped kitchen, designed to meet the demands of contemporary comfort while respecting the character of the property. A grand, original staircase leads to the first floor, dedicated to a structured and functional sleeping area. This floor comprises two bedrooms, including a master suite with a dressing room and shower room, a generously sized office that could also serve as a bedroom, and a second bathroom. The top floor offers four additional bedrooms. The layout of this floor offers numerous possibilities for conversion, whether for bedrooms, workspaces, or leisure areas, depending on individual needs and uses. Built over a full basement, the residence also includes a laundry room, a wine cellar, and a pantry, providing valuable utility space for a property of this size. This property is distinguished by the quality of its architecture, the coherence of its proportions, and the preservation of its original features. A rare heritage property in Blois, ideal for architecture enthusiasts and those seeking character properties, offering a blend of history, elegance, and functionality.
